MFreqShifter 5.00 changes
Click here for information about upgrading to 5.00
- Dual user interfaces -
most commercial plugins now contain 2 interfaces, a simple default one with
several predefined modes, but just a few controls, and an advanced one.
This makes the plugins not only extremely versatile, but also quick and easy-to-use.
- Unique new analysis engine for MAnalyzer and all equalizers -
new analysis engine is faster, more accurate and provides a whole new range of
unique features, such as micro-sonograms, full sonograms, super-resolution
(providing high resolution for low frequencies keeping speed for the high frequencies),
prefilters (for loudness curves) or deharmonization (for easier fundamental frequencies analysis).
- Plugins are now categorized under VST and VST3 -
with more than 55 plugins it started to be hard to find the plugin you need,
therefore they are now categorized by purpose to Dynamics, EQs etc.
With VST3 they also fit the standardized structure in your host (if it supports it).
